Pelicans Execute World Class Troll Job on Gullible Nets
The NBA is fertile ground for psychological warfare, and one would think that every conceivable mind game had been attempted.
Well, until the other night in New Orleans, anyway.
Having just committed an unconscionable turnover and watching the Pelicans take a one-point lead with two seconds remaining in the game, the Brooklyn Nets called a timeout, presumably to strategize.

There's little ambiguity in that clip.
It appears that Solomon Hill walked over to the Nets bench and was shoved away by Ed Davis, who was apparently trying to preserve the sanctity of the huddle.
If this move by Hill was premeditated in an effort to provoke the Nets into a technical foul, then dude's one devilishly clever individual.
The Pelicans hit the techincal free throw and held on for a 117-115 win.
Afterwards, Davis failed to see the humor in the situation.
